javax.jms
Interface ExceptionListener


public interface ExceptionListener

If a JMS provider detects a serious problem with a Connection object, it informs the Connection object's ExceptionListener, if one has been registered. It does this by calling the listener's onException method, passing it a JMSException argument describing the problem.

An exception listener allows a client to be notified of a problem asynchronously. Some connections only consume messages, so they would have no other way to learn that their connection has failed.

A JMS provider should attempt to resolve connection problems itself before it notifies the client of them.

Method Detail

onException

void onException(JMSException exception)
Notifies user of a JMS exception.

Parameters:
exception - the JMS exception
